
Brussels Sprout Casserole
BARS = SHARE OF RECIPE CALORIES · RINGS = FDA DV
Roasted brussels sprouts and crispy bacon bound with creamy cheese sauce and topped with crackers. Rich and festive with nutty vegetables, it's a comforting holiday side dish.

Ingredients
serves 8- 2 pounds Brussels sprouts (halved lengthwise, quartered if large)
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 6 slices bacon (chopped)
- 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
- 1¾ cups whole milk
- 1½ cups shredded gruyere cheese (or sharp cheddar)
- ½ teaspoon onion powder
- ¼ teaspoon salt (more to taste)
- ¼ teaspoon black pepper
- 10 Ritz Crackers (crushed)
- ¼ cup shredded Parmesan cheese
- 1 tablespoon salted butter (melted)
